1. ARTICLES
The Indefinite Articles a and an;
The Definite Article the;
The use of NO Article (Ø).
My mother has a house near the beach.
The car my father bought is blue.
People in Brazil are great.
2. A x AN
A = consonant sound. AN = vowel sound.
a car a dog a book an apple an eraser
Words beginning with h or u depend on the
beginning sound:
a hat a university
an hour an umbrella
3. THE
1. To talk about something specific:
− The ball on the floor belongs to the teacher.
2. When the speaker and the listener are talking
about the same specific item:
− Joe, can you open the door, please?
4. THE
3. For the second and all other references to the
same noun:
− There was a cat. The cat was black.
4. With the superlative form of an adjective:
− Brad Pitt is the most handsome actor.
5. THE
5. For the name of countries that look plural,
ending in -s or with the words united, union,
republic or kingdom.
− The United States is a very rich country.
6. Parts of something (except for body parts):
− When I entered the room it was a mess. The clothes
were on the floor and the sneakers on the armchair.
6. THE
7. Most bodies of water (except individual lakes):
− The Amazon River is the largest in the world.
8. With geographic parts of the globe and areas,
deserts and peninsulas:
− The Sahara Desert is the hottest in the world.
7. NO ARTICLE (Ø)
To talk about a category or group in general:
Dogs are great pets. (NOT: The dogs are the great
pets.)
Before abstract nouns such as feelings or
ideas:
Patience is a virtue. (NOT: The patience is a virtue.)
8. What's wrong with these sentences?
1. My cousin showed the courage when he pulled
a girl out of a burning house.
2. What great day today was!
3. In general, children do not like the vegetables
very much.
4. I have spent more than a hour waiting for my
friend.
9. What's wrong with these sentences?
1. My cousin showed the courage when
he pulled a girl out of a burning house.
Do not use the with abstract nouns
or ideas.
10. What's wrong with these sentences?
2. What great day today was!
a
Do not use a singular count noun
without an article.
11. What's wrong with these sentences?
3. In general, children do not like the
vegetables very much.
Do not use the with a plural noun that refers to
the whole category.
12. What's wrong with these sentences?
4. I have spent more than a hour
waiting for my friend.
Do not use a with a word that begins
with a vowel sound.
